Senior Account Executive, Travel Public Relations
Finn Partners

Role Description This is a full-time, direct hire, remote work role for qualified current USA residents who seek to work for our Consumer Lifestyle and Sports PR department headquartered in New York, NY. Qualified current NYC metropolitan area residents are strongly preferred. Periodic business travel and NYC in-office meetings will occur in this role. Our Consumer Lifestyle & Sports PR Practice is growing! We’re looking for a creative, strategic and savvy Senior Account Executive with experience in Travel public relations. Our client roster is a mix of: - Active lifestyle and wellness brands - Sought-after destinations spanning outdoor adventure to urban culture hubs - Global hotel brands and boutique properties - Consumer packaged goods - Retail - Sports The ideal candidate will have: - 4+ years of Travel Public Relations agency work experience -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ills - A proactive take-initiative attitude - A passion for adventure - Exceptional existing media relationships relevant to travel/hospitality/sports tourism accounts - A proven record of leading and motivating - Solid experience creating inspiring PR plans/campaigns that deliver impactful results - A history of success in managing and delivering excellent media relations The role will report to senior leadership in the CLS group. Responsibilities - Support the execution of integrated public relations campaigns/programs that exceed our clients' goals. - Maintain clear and consistent communication; suggest direction and counsel; and offer problem-solving solutions. - Utilize excellent contacts to secure consistent media coverage (traditional, social, influencer) across a wide range of destination, hospitality, sports tourism, and outdoor and active lifestyle sectors. - Deliver outstanding earned media results daily. - Ability to expand and build new, meaningful relationships in key publications across print, online, TV, social, radio, podcasts and more. - Support internal PR teams and mentor junior employees for professional growth; provide proper feedback and guidance; motivate team members to be creative and to achieve excellent results. - Play an integral role in the development of communications media strategies and plans. - Review and develop press materials, including but not limited to press releases, influencer content, media advisories, key messages, Q&As, and executive remarks. - Infuse innovative digital and social strategies into client programs. - Assist with planning and staffing client events, including coordinating logistics, managing on-site operations, and ensuring seamless execution. - Research and participate in new business presentations; assist in the development of RFPs that showcase our unique capabilities and proven results. - Stay on top of current trends across media and outdoor, wellness, and lifestyle industries to strengthen client programming. - Travel will be required for attendance at client meetings, press trips, events, new business, and industry events. Qualifications - 4+ years of prior progressive work history and proven success within Travel PR agencies. - Bachelor's degree required. - Proven history leading a PR team and driving significant results. - Exceptional media relationships with top-tier national trade outlets; proven history of generating significant media placements. - Ability to develop and execute both media relations and marketing communications programs successfully. - Excellent writing and editing skills (familiar with AP style). - Strong communications skills, project management capabilities, and proven problem-solving ability. -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ously and meet all deadlines. - Effectively work as part of a team, share information freely and support the common goals of the group. A true team player. - Detail oriented, organized, hardworking, flexible, and thorough. Requirements - Anticipated Salary: $67k to $78k, commensurate with experience and depending upon workplace.
